In case of a fault of the O
2
trim, the O
2
trim will be deac-
tivated. Depending on the cause, the defined correction
value for "deactivated O
2
trim" or "air deficiency" will be
the output value. The burner does not shut down (con-
tent 0).
You can pre-select, if the fault "air deficiency"(content 1)
results in a burner shut-down.
